About William Marchant (playwright)

  • William Marchant (May 1, 1923 in Allentown, Pennsylvania – November 5, 1995 in Paramus, New Jersey) was a playwright and screenwriter.
  • He is best known for writing the play that served as the basis for the 1957 Walter Lang movie, The Desk Set. Marchant had been a resident of the Actor's Fund home in Englewood, New Jersey at the time of his death.
  • He had earlier lived in the Stanton section of Readington Township, New Jersey, in a home owned by Broadway actress Dorothy Stickney.
